Behavioral economics and finance leadership : nudging and winking to make better choices / Julia Puaschunder.
This book explores human decision-making heuristics and studies how nudging and winking can help citizens to make rational choices. By applying the behavioral economics approach to political outcomes, it demonstrates how economics can be employed for the greater societal good. It starts with a revie...
